Fenghuang Ancient Town
 
The Fenghuang Ancient Town is located in Fenghuang County, Hunan Province, China. It is an exceptionally well-preserved ancient town that harbors unique ethnic languages, customs, arts as well as many distinctive architectural remains of Ming and Qing styles. The majority of the city's population is comprised of the Miao and Tujia minorities. It is renowned for its natural beauty, rich history and culture as well as colorful ethnic customs.

The town is embraced by green mountains, with Tuo Jiang River running through its heart. Unique wooden houses constructed on stilts are built along the riverbank. This kind of house is called Diaojiaolou (buildings with hanging legs). Fenghuang people still live a very simple life despite the other places of China are under the onset of modernization. It always reminds people of the scenes in Chinese painting and old Chinese films. Fenghuang County is the hometown of renowned Chinese writer Shen Congwen, whose masterpiece The Border Town written in 1934, describing a sentimental love story in Fenghuang County is known to every family and won Fenghuang a national-wide fame.

This site was added to the UNESCO World Heritage Tentative List on March 28, 2008 in the Cultural category.
